  • AIN PCB

    AIN PCB

    AIN PCB have excellent properties such as high thermal conductivity, high strength, high resistivity, small density, low dielectric constant, non-toxicity, and thermal expansion coefficient matching with Si. AIN PCB will gradually replace traditional high-power LED base material and become A ceramic substrate material with the most future development.
